Pollen Wars: Explosive Pollination Removes Pollen Deposited from Previously Visited Flowers

Summary

Explosive pollen deposition in Hypenia macrantha dislodges more pollen from untriggered flowers. This mechanism may provide a competitive advantage in plant reproduction by influencing pollen loads on pollinators.
